Riverside High School sits with a 10-1 record after just upsetting the #1 team within the 2A Class a few days ago. The reason for all their success? A deep roster with size, skill, and a uniform playing system. Their main hooper is C/PF – Sydney Somers Sydney Somers 5'10" | PF Riverside | 2027 IA . Somers is a handful to defend to say the least. She has good height at 6’0 and a calculated aggressive behavior on both offense and defense. The reality is that most oppositions don’t have the height or the depth to handle the Somers or the entire Riverside lineup. Which is why Riverside is a team to note moving into Post season action this season. They have all the pieces to produce and win against anyone on any given night.

Riverside High School secured their third victory of the season last night with a 31 win over IKM-Manning High School at home. The leader in this one for the Bulldogs was PF – Sydney Somers Sydney Somers 5'10" | PF Riverside | 2027 IA . Somers was just too much to handle for IKM. They couldn’t stick with her physicality under the hoop or her motor with the pace she was working at so she got a lot of touches near the bucket for easy looks because of that. When the dust settled and the final buzzer sounded, Somer had 23 points (8/11), 7 rebounds, 2 steals, & 2 blocks. This is an efficient stat-line that Somer should be proud of. If she competes and produces like this all Winter long, it’s going to be tough for regular season opponents to match their output.

Sydney Somers Sydney Somers 5'10" | PF Riverside | 2027 IA of Riverside High School has been her team’s main source of production throughout this Winter. With a 19-3 record, this group hasn’t taken many losses this season because of their “team” play. This is a unit that is letting in only 32 PPG, while they average around 51 themselves. With that being said, when they do need a bucket, they look at Somers near the hoop. Most of their action happens around the rim as they look for high percentage looks from the field. Something that opposing coaches can respect. Tonight they welcome in CAM for a contest that should be intriguing. I don’t see either team pulling away in a sense so if this came down to the last 2 minutes, I would not be surprised.
